Understanding High-Dose Vitamin C

Vitamin C, or ascorbic acid, is an essential water-soluble vitamin that the human body cannot produce on its own. It is vital for numerous bodily functions, including collagen formation, wound healing, iron absorption, and immune function. While the Recommended Dietary Allowance (RDA) for adults is much lower (75-90 mg), some individuals opt for high-dose supplements like 2000 mg. The Tolerable Upper Intake Level (UL) for adults is 2,000 mg per day, representing the maximum daily intake considered unlikely to cause adverse health effects. Understanding how the body processes this higher amount is key to determining if it is beneficial.

The Body's Absorption Limits

One of the most important factors to consider with a dose at the UL is the body's absorption capacity. The intestines have a finite ability to absorb Vitamin C, and absorption efficiency decreases as the amount increases. While the body absorbs 70-90% of a modest daily intake (e.g., 30-180 mg), this rate drops to 50% or less with amounts exceeding 1,000 mg. Any vitamin C that is not absorbed is simply excreted in the urine, making a significant portion of a 2000 mg supplement potentially wasteful. For many healthy individuals, amounts above 400 mg may not provide any added benefit because plasma concentrations become saturated, leading to increased renal excretion. This is why splitting a higher amount into smaller, spaced-out servings can potentially improve absorption.

Potential Benefits of Vitamin C at the UL

Despite the absorption limits, a Vitamin C amount at the UL can offer certain benefits, particularly under specific circumstances. The potent antioxidant and immune-supporting effects are often the primary motivations for taking a higher amount.

Enhanced Antioxidant Protection

Vitamin C is a powerful antioxidant that helps protect cells from damage caused by free radicals. These unstable molecules are linked to oxidative stress, which plays a role in aging and chronic diseases. A higher intake may provide additional antioxidant support, especially for those facing higher levels of oxidative stress, such as smokers. One study found that daily higher-dose Vitamin C (1250 mg) enhanced anti-aging effects by improving antioxidant and anti-atherosclerotic markers in lipoproteins, particularly for smokers.

Support for Immune Function

While Vitamin C won't prevent the common cold for most people, regular supplementation has been shown to potentially reduce the duration and severity of symptoms. It plays a crucial role in immune function by supporting white blood cell production and function. Some research also suggests that higher amounts may be beneficial for people undergoing extreme physical stress, such as marathon runners, by decreasing the incidence of colds.

High Amounts in Clinical Settings

It is important to distinguish between high oral amounts and the high amounts administered intravenously in clinical settings. Extremely high, therapeutic intravenous (IV) amounts are sometimes used under medical supervision for certain conditions, including during recovery from sepsis or for certain types of cancer therapy. These IV treatments bypass the oral absorption limitations and achieve much higher plasma concentrations, which is not possible with oral supplementation. These cases do not justify routine oral higher amounts for the average person.

Risks and Side Effects of amounts at the UL

While Vitamin C is generally considered safe, taking amounts at the UL per day can lead to side effects, primarily related to digestive upset. Common issues include diarrhea, nausea, stomach cramps, and heartburn. This is often due to the osmotic effect of the unabsorbed vitamin C in the gastrointestinal tract. Long-term use of higher amounts can also increase the risk of more serious health issues for specific populations.

Potential health risks associated with taking higher amounts include:

  • Kidney Stones: The body excretes excess Vitamin C as oxalate. In susceptible individuals, high oxalate levels in the urine can lead to the formation of kidney stones. The risk is elevated for those with a history of kidney stones.
  • Iron Overload: Vitamin C enhances the absorption of non-heme iron (from plant sources). For individuals with hemochromatosis, a condition causing excess iron accumulation, higher-dose Vitamin C can worsen the overload and cause tissue damage.
  • Interference with Medical Tests: High levels of Vitamin C can affect the results of certain medical tests, such as blood glucose and occult blood tests. Always inform your healthcare provider about your supplement intake.

Who Should Exercise Caution?

While most healthy people can tolerate occasional higher amounts without serious harm, certain individuals should approach amounts at the UL with caution or avoid it entirely. This includes people with:

  • Chronic Kidney Disease or Kidney Stones: High amounts increase urinary oxalate excretion, raising the risk of kidney stones.
  • Hereditary Hemochromatosis: As Vitamin C boosts iron absorption, it could be dangerous for those with iron overload disorders.
  • Glucose-6-Phosphate Dehydrogenase (G6PD) Deficiency: Large amounts of Vitamin C can cause red blood cells to break down in individuals with this condition.
  • Undergoing Chemotherapy: There is concern that high antioxidant intake could interfere with chemotherapy effectiveness. Consultation with an oncologist is vital.

Conclusion

An amount of Vitamin C at the UL is at the upper limit of what is considered a safe daily intake for most healthy adults, but it is not a universally superior option. Much of the benefit, especially regarding general immunity and antioxidant function, can be achieved with significantly lower amounts that the body can absorb more efficiently. While some individuals experiencing high oxidative stress or in certain clinical contexts may benefit from higher amounts, routine use of amounts at the UL is unnecessary for most and comes with an increased risk of digestive side effects. The best approach is often to focus on meeting nutritional needs through a varied diet rich in fruits and vegetables, and only consider a high-amount supplement under the guidance of a healthcare professional, especially if you have underlying health conditions. Tips for Safe Higher-Amount Supplementation

  • Divide Your Amount: Split an amount at the UL into smaller servings throughout the day to potentially maximize absorption and minimize digestive discomfort.
  • Buffered Formulation: If you experience stomach irritation, a buffered Vitamin C formulation may be easier on your digestive system.
  • Time with Meals: Taking Vitamin C with or after meals can help reduce stomach upset.
  • Stay Hydrated: Drinking plenty of water is always important, but particularly with higher-amount supplements to help flush out excess nutrients.
  • Listen to Your Body: If you experience any side effects, reduce your amount or stop taking the supplement. Individual tolerance varies greatly.
